Second in Command (SIC) – Citation XLS+ Gen2

Location: Minneapolis, MN (Full-Time)

Jet Linx is seeking a qualified Second in Command (SIC) to support Part 91 and 135 flight operations for our midsize jet fleet. The successful candidate will report to the Base Chief Pilot and be responsible for ensuring the safe, efficient operation of company aircraft in strict accordance with Federal Aviation Regulations and company procedures.

Key Responsibilities

  • Assist in the safe and efficient operation of company aircraft.
  • Manage duty, flight, and rest times in compliance with company standards and CFRs.
  • Maintain consistent communication for standby duty, trip notifications, and flight reporting.
  • Manage and update electronic flight bag (EFB) hardware, applications, navigation charts, and company manuals.
  • Uphold the core values of Jet Linx and exhibit proactive decision-making skills.
  • Operate in and around aircraft and terminals, including lifting up to 50 pounds frequently.

Minimum Qualifications

  • Total Time: 1,500 hours
  • Total Pilot-in-Command (PIC): 500 hours
  • Total Multi-Engine: 500 hours
  • Total Turbine: 100 hours
  • Total Instrument: 150 hours
  • Bachelor’s degree or equivalent professional work experience.

Additional Requirements

  • Current 1st Class Medical Certificate.
  • ATP certificate (or ability to obtain).
  • FCC Restricted Radio License.
  • Current passport and unrestricted ability to travel to Canada and the Caribbean.
  • Proof of eligibility to work in the U.S. and ability to obtain a U.S. driver's license.
  • Ability to pass a pre-employment drug screen and ongoing random testing.
  • Ability to clear an FAA Pilot Record Database review.
  • Residency within a 2-hour call-out time of the Minneapolis base.
  • Availability to work nights, weekends, and holidays.
  • Preferred: Initial or recurrent 142 training in type within the last 24 months.

Compensation and Benefits

Jet Linx provides a competitive compensation package, with a starting base annual salary ranging from $100,000 to $150,000, commensurate with geographic location, aircraft type, and candidate experience. Benefits include:

  • Comprehensive health, dental, and vision insurance.
  • 401(k) plan with a 6% company match.
  • Paid time off.
  • Company-paid life and short-term disability insurance.
